FAMILIAR
by Danai Gurira
directed by Taibi Magar
produced in association with The Guthrie Theater

 
In wintry Minnesota, the Chinyaramwira family is getting ready for the marriage of their eldest daughter, but when the bride wants to observe a TRADITIONAL ZIMBABWEAN CUSTOM for her wedding, deep-seated tensions arise. Adding fuel to the flames, unexpected family guests turn up revealing UNINVITED SECRETS. Written by Tony™-nominated Danai Gurira, Familiar focuses a lens on the MESSY, HILARIOUS, SPIRITED dynamic of a modern first-generation Zimbabwean American family, revealing the layers of complexities rooted in the search for A SENSE OF BELONGING.
